Bioluminescent Waves โ€“ Nature’s Neon Light Show ๐ŸŒŠ๐Ÿ’ก Certain beaches around the world light up at night with an ethereal blue glow, caused by millions of bioluminescent plankton. When disturbed by waves or movement, these tiny organisms emit light through a chemical reaction. This magical phenomenon can be seen in places like the Maldives, Puerto Rico, and Australia. Scientists believe the glow may help plankton deter predators or attract mates in the dark ocean depths. 2. Blood Falls โ€“ Antarctica’s Crimson Mystery โ„๏ธ๐Ÿฉธ In the dry valleys of Antarctica, a bright red waterfall spills from Taylor Glacier, staining the ice like blood. This shocking sight comes from iron-rich saltwater that has been trapped underground for millions of years. When the water surfaces and oxidizes, it turns rust-red, creating one of the most surreal landscapes on Earth. Researchers study this extreme environment to understand how life might survive on other planets. 3. Sailing Stones โ€“ Death Valley’s Moving Rocks ๏ฟฝ๏ธ๐Ÿ’จ In California’s Death Valley, heavy rocks slide across the desert floor on their own, leaving long trails behind them. For decades, this phenomenon puzzled scientists. The mystery was solved when researchers observed that thin sheets of ice form overnight, allowing the rocks to glide when pushed by light winds. This rare combination of conditions makes the stones appear to move by magic. 4. Fire Rainbows โ€“ Sky-High Flames ๐Ÿ”ฅ๐ŸŒˆ These colorful arcs in the sky (technically called circumhorizontal arcs) occur when sunlight passes through high-altitude ice crystals at just the right angle. The result looks like a rainbow set on fire. Unlike regular rainbows, fire rainbows require the sun to be very high in the sky, making them rare and location-dependent. They’re most commonly seen in summer months near the equator. 5. Catatumbo Lightning โ€“ The Everlasting Storm โšก๐ŸŒฉ๏ธ Over Venezuela’s Lake Maracaibo, lightning strikes up to 280 times per hour, nearly every night of the year. This never-ending electrical storm is so reliable that sailors once used it for navigation. The phenomenon occurs due to unique wind patterns that collide with the Andes Mountains, creating ideal conditions for continuous lightning. Some years, the storm stops mysteriouslyโ€”then returns without warning. 6. Underwater Crop Circles โ€“ The Pufferfish’s Art ๐Ÿก๐ŸŒ€ Off the coast of Japan, intricate geometric sand circles appear on the ocean floor. These stunning formations were a mystery until scientists discovered they’re created by male pufferfish to attract mates. Using only their fins, the fish spend days crafting these patterns, which can reach over 6 feet wide. The more detailed the circle, the more likely a female will choose that male. 7. Morning Glory Clouds โ€“ The Rolling Sky Tubes โ˜๏ธ๐ŸŒช๏ธ In northern Australia, rare, tube-shaped clouds stretch for hundreds of miles across the sky. These massive rolling formations can move at up to 40 km/h, thrilling glider pilots who surf them like waves. The clouds form due to unique moisture and wind conditions in the Gulf of Carpentaria. Scientists still don’t fully understand why they appear so perfectly cylindrical. 8. Frozen Methane Bubbles โ€“ Nature’s Hidden Danger โ„๏ธ๐Ÿ’ฅ Beneath frozen lakes in Canada and Siberia, trapped methane gas forms stunning bubble patterns under the ice. While beautiful, these bubbles are actually highly flammableโ€”poking them can cause explosions. The methane is released by decaying organic matter in the lakebeds. As climate change warms these regions, more bubbles are surfacing, raising concerns about greenhouse gas release. 9. Hessdalen Lights โ€“ Norway’s UFO Mystery ๐Ÿ›ธ๐Ÿ’ซ For decades, unexplained floating orbs of light have appeared in Norway’s Hessdalen Valley. These glowing spheres hover, dart, and change colors, lasting from seconds to over an hour. Scientists have studied the phenomenon for years, with theories ranging from ionized dust particles to plasma reactions. Yet, no single explanation fully accounts for all sightings. 10. Brinicles โ€“ The Underwater Ice Finger โ„๏ธโ˜ ๏ธ In polar oceans, icy stalactites descend from the sea ice, freezing everything they touch. These “ice fingers of death” form when super-cold brine sinks, creating a tube of ice that can kill sea creatures in its path. Brinicles are rarely seen, but when they form, they create eerie, frozen sculptures on the ocean floor. They demonstrate how extreme cold can shape lifeโ€”and deathโ€”in the deep. The Titanic Wreck โ€“ A Tragic Time Capsule Discovered in 1985, the Titanic remains one of the most haunting shipwrecks in history. The wreck, located 3,800 meters deep in the Atlantic Ocean, preserves the tragic moment when the unsinkable ship met its fate in 1912. Personal artifacts, luxury items, and even preserved rooms provide a glimpse into the past. Explorers continue to study the Titanic, uncovering new details about the sinking and the lives of its passengers. However, the wreck is slowly deteriorating due to bacteria, making it a race against time to document its final secrets. โš“ 3. The Antikythera Mechanism โ€“ The Ancient Greek Computer Found in 1901 inside a Roman shipwreck, the Antikythera Mechanism is considered the worldโ€™s first analog computer. This 2,000-year-old device was used to predict astronomical positions and eclipses, proving that the ancient Greeks had advanced knowledge of mechanical engineering. Despite extensive research, scientists are still unsure of the full capabilities of the device. Its complex gears suggest it was far ahead of its time, challenging the understanding of ancient technology. Some believe it was inspired by even older lost inventions. ๐Ÿฆด 4. Yonaguni Monument โ€“ The Sunken Japanese Pyramids Discovered in 1986, the Yonaguni Monument is a massive underwater structure off the coast of Japan. Some believe it is a man-made pyramid, while others argue it is a natural rock formation. The mysterious carvings and steps add to the debate. If man-made, this could be evidence of an ancient lost civilization predating recorded history. The lack of conclusive evidence leaves the Yonaguni Monument as one of the greatest underwater puzzles. ๐Ÿบ 5. The Cleopatraโ€™s Palace Ruins โ€“ The Sunken Egyptian Legacy Near Alexandria, Egypt, lie the underwater ruins of what is believed to be Cleopatraโ€™s Palace. Thought to have been submerged by earthquakes over 1,500 years ago, this site contains temples, statues, and artifacts that reveal secrets of ancient Egyptian culture. Archaeologists have found gold jewelry, hieroglyphs, and sphinx statues, confirming its royal importance.
